Automatic Matching and
Clamping- Device. »*****i«*
This device is absolutely unique, and secures perfect stretching
and matching, without necessity for expert labor. It is simpler,
swifter and in every way more effective than any other way of
handling a carpet. The sewing machine works automatically on
its track, following the operator from section to section as fast as
each is matched and clamped, the action of the clamping levers
automatically governing the movement of the sewing machine,
thus saving a great deal of time
